Replit
Replit 簡介
Replit是一個AI驅動的線上整合開發環境(IDE),旨在促進無縫編碼、協作和部署。它適用於廣泛的用戶群體,從初學者到經驗豐富的開發人員,提供工具來直接從網頁瀏覽器編寫、運行和共享代碼。其核心功能包括即時協作、多語言支持和內建託管,使其成為教育專案、軟體原型設計和團隊開發的理想平台。透過整合AI,Replit透過代碼補全和除錯等功能增強了編碼體驗,幫助用戶專注於高效構建和部署應用程式。
Replit 功能
多語言支持
Replit支持50多種程式語言,包括Python、JavaScript和HTML,讓開發人員可以無縫地使用他們喜歡的語言工作。
即時協作
用戶可以即時協作,非常適合團隊專案和教育用途。平台的協作工具使多個用戶能夠在同一專案中共同編碼。
內建託管和部署
Replit提供內建的託管服務,允許用戶直接從平台部署應用程式和網站,簡化了從開發到部署的過程。
版本控制整合
與Git等版本控制系統整合,使用戶能夠高效地追蹤更改和協作專案。
AI驅動的工具
Replit AI透過除錯、代碼補全和生成代碼片段來提高生產力和用戶的學習體驗。
模板和教程
訪問各種模板和教程,幫助用戶快速啟動編碼專案並學習新的程式概念。
Replit 評價
評價 1
Replit是一個方便的網頁開發工具,無需大量本地設置。然而,它在開發者中尚未普及。[來源: Reddit](https://www.reddit.com/r/AskProgramming/comments/1dlkbit/replit_is_such_a_great_tool_but_why_so_less/)
評價 2
雖然Replit在2021-2023年備受推崇,但最近的變化引發了批評,尤其是取消了免費功能。[來源: Reddit](https://www.reddit.com/r/replit/comments/1c3p5j2/replit_as_a_whole_is_making_themselves_terrible/)
評價 3
對於初學者來說,Replit提供了一個簡單的平台來創建專案,如Discord機器人,並且對代碼隱私的擔憂得到了回應。[來源: Reddit](https://www.reddit.com/r/replit/comments/1e9a1f4/questions_as_a_newbie_in_replit/)
評價 4
Replit的易用性和協作功能使其成為教育環境的強大選擇,儘管一些開發者更喜歡對其環境有更多的控制。[來源: Reddit](https://www.reddit.com/r/AskProgramming/comments/1dlkbit/replit_is_such_a_great_tool_but_why_so_less/)
評價 5
該平台的AI工具和基於瀏覽器的環境受到讚揚,但一些用戶對高級功能的成本表示擔憂。[來源: Reddit](https://www.reddit.com/r/replit/comments/1c3p5j2/replit_as_a_whole_is_making_themselves_terrible/)
Replit 優點
基於雲的可訪問性
Replit允許用戶從任何有互聯網連接的設備進行編碼,消除了本地開發設置的需要。
全面的語言支持
支持50多種語言,開發人員可以在不切換環境的情況下使用他們喜歡的語言工作。
即時協作
透過即時編碼協作工具促進團隊專案和教育用途。
AI整合
透過代碼補全和除錯等AI驅動的功能提高編碼效率。
Replit 缺點
控制有限
與本地設置相比,一些開發人員認為對環境的控制不足是一個缺點。
高級功能的成本
高級功能和部署可能會產生成本,這可能是一些用戶的障礙。
性能限制
免費層的性能可能無法匹配本地機器的能力,影響資源密集型專案。
Replit 定價
Replit提供一系列定價計劃以滿足不同需求:
- 初學者:免費,適合初學者,有限訪問Replit AI和公共專案。
- 核心:每年120美元,包括高級AI功能、無限專案和更強大的資源。
- 團隊:價格不同,設計用於團隊協作,具有集中計費和私有部署。
- 企業:為需要增強安全性和支持的大型團隊提供定制定價。
Replit 常見問題
Replit支持哪些程式語言?
Replit支持50多種語言,包括Python、JavaScript和Java。
Replit適合初學者嗎?
是的,Replit的用戶友好界面和教育資源使其非常適合初學者。
我可以在Replit上與他人協作嗎?
是的,Replit提供即時協作工具用於團隊專案和教育用途。
Replit AI的費用是多少?
基本的AI功能是免費的;高級功能可透過Replit Core會員獲得。